Computer Science/Database 63

W3Schools SQL | #12 SQL MIN(), MAX() 함수

SQL MIN() and MAX() Functions The SQL MIN() and MAX() MIN() function 지정한 칼럼의 가장 작은 value를 리턴한다. MAX() function 지정한 칼럼의 가장 큰 value를 리턴한다. MIN() Syntax SELECT MIN(column_name) FROM table_name WHERE condition; MAX() Syntax SELECT MAX(column_name) FROM table_name WHERE condition; MIN() Example SELECT MIN(Price) AS SmallestPrice FROM Products; MAX() Example SELECT MAX(Price) AS LargestPrice FROM Prod..

W3Schools SQL | #11 SQL TOP, LIMIT, FETCH FIRST, ROW 키워드

SQL TOP, LIMIT, FETCH FIRST or ROWNUM Clause THE SQL SELECT TOP Clause SELECT TOP 구문으로 반환할 레코드 수를 지정해줄 수 있다. SELECT TOP number|percent column_name(s) FROM table_name WHERE condition; Demo Database CustomerID CustomerName ContactName Address City PostalCode Country 1 Alfreds Futterkiste Maria Anders Obere Str. 57 Berlin 12209 Germany 2 Ana Trujillo Emparedados y helados Ana Trujillo Avda. de la C..

W3Schools SQL | #10 SQL DELETE 구문

THE SQL DELETE Statement DELETE로 테이블의 기존 레코드를 삭제한다. DELETE Syntax DELETE FROM table_name WHERE condition; Demo Database CustomerID CustomerName ContactName Address City PostalCode Country 1 Alfreds Futterkiste Maria Anders Obere Str. 57 Berlin 12209 Germany 2 Ana Trujillo Emparedados y helados Ana Trujillo Avda. de la Constitución 2222 México D.F. 05021 사용할 예시 데이터베이스는 위와 같다. SQL DELETE Example D..

W3Schools SQL | #9 SQL UPDATE 구문

The SQL UPDATE Statement 테이블의 기존 레코드를 업데이트하는 기능 UPDATE Syntax UPDATE table_name SET column1=value1, column2=value2, ... WHERE condition; UPDATE Table UPDATE Customers SET ContactName = 'Alfred Schmidt', City='Frankfurt' WHERE CustomerID = 1; CustomerID=1인 row의 contactName과 City를 업데이트하는 구문 UPDATE Multiple Records UPDATE Customers SET ContactName='Juan' WHERE Country='M..

W3Schools SQL | #7 SQL INSERT INTO 구문

SQL INSERT INTO Statement INSERT INTO Syntax 일부 column에 삽입할 때INSERT INTO table_name (column1, column2, column3, ...) VALUES (value1, value2, value3, ...); 모든 column에 값을 삽입할 때INSERT INTO table_name VALUES (value1, value2, value3, ...); Demo Database CustomerID CustomerName ContactName Address City PostalCode Country 1 Alfreds Futterkiste Maria Anders Obere Str. 57 Berlin 12209 Germany 2 Ana Truji..

W3Schools SQL | #6 SQL ORDER BY 키워드

SQL ORDER BY Keyword The SQL ORDER BY Keyword 오름차순, 내림차순으로 정렬하는 데 사용되는 키워드 디폴트는 오름차순 정렬 ORDER BY DESC 키워드를 이용해서 내림차순 정렬 가능함 ORDER BY Syntax SELECT column1, column2, ... FROM table_name ORDER BY column1, column2, ... ASC|DESC; Demo Database CustomerID CustomerName ContactName Address City PostalCode Country 1 Alfreds Futterkiste Maria Anders Obere Str. 57 Berlin 12209 Germany 2 Ana Trujillo Empar..

W3Schools SQL | #5 SQL AND OR NOT 연산자

The SQL AND, OR and NOT Operators WHERE 구문은 AND, OR, NOT 연산자와 함께 사용할 수 있다. 사용법은 굉장히 간단하다. AND Syntax SELECT column1, column2, ... FROM table_name WHERE condition1 AND condition2 AND condition3 ...; OR Syntax SELECT column1, column2, ... FROM table_name WHERE condition1 OR condition2 OR condition3 ...; NOT Syntax SELECT column1, column2, ... FROM table_name WHERE NOT condition1; Demo Database Cus..

W3Schools SQL | #4 SQL WHERE 구문

SQL Where Clause record를 필터링하는 데 사용되는 구문이다. 조건을 만족하는 record만 걸러내는 기능을 한다. WHERE Syntax SELECT column1, column2, ... FROM table_name WHERE condition; Demo Database CustomerID CustomerName ContactName Address City PostalCode Country 1 Alfreds Futterkiste Maria Anders Obere Str. 57 Berlin 12209 Germany 2 Ana Trujillo Emparedados y helados Ana Trujillo Avda. de la Constitución 2222 México D.F. 05021..

W3Schools SQL | #3 SQL SELECT DISTINCT 구문

SQL SELECT DISTINCT Statement The SQL SELECT DISTINCT Statement distinct values만 리턴하는 구문 SELECT DISTINCT column1, column2, ... FROM table_name; Demo Database CustomerID CustomerName ContactName Address City PostalCode Country 1 Alfreds Futterkiste Maria Anders Obere Str. 57 Berlin 12209 Germany 2 Ana Trujillo Emparedados y helados Ana Trujillo Avda. de la Constitución 2222 México D.F. 05021 사용할 ..